网页设计与制作

网页设计与制作 pdf epub mobi txt 电子书 下载 2026

出版者:陕西西安电子科技大学
作者:杨彧主编
出品人:
页数:378
译者:
出版时间:2008-2
价格:34.00元
装帧:
isbn号码:9787560619453
丛书系列:
图书标签:
  • 网页设计
  • 网页制作
  • 前端开发
  • HTML
  • CSS
  • JavaScript
  • 响应式设计
  • 用户体验
  • 网站建设
  • Web开发
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《高职高专计算机专业规划教材•网页设计与制作:三剑客综合实例运用》共分12章,详细、系统地剖析了Photoshop CS、Dreamweaver 8.0、Flash 8.0、Fireworks 8.0这4大软件中文版的应用,简化了与网页设计无关的软件知识,把更多的篇幅应用到网页设计的每一个环节和技巧当中,力求使读者有一个连贯、清晰的学习思路,用最短的时间达到最佳的学习效果。

《高职高专计算机专业规划教材•网页设计与制作:三剑客综合实例运用》适用于大、中专院校相关专业师生,各类网页制作培训机构学员,以及对网页设计与制作感兴趣的读者。

《编程思维与算法精解》 图书简介 在信息技术飞速发展的今天,编程已不再是少数技术人员的专属技能,而是驱动未来创新的核心动力。本书《编程思维与算法精解》旨在为渴望系统提升自身计算思维和解决问题能力的读者,提供一套全面、深入且实用的学习路径。本书并非传统意义上的编程语言手册,它更专注于构建底层思维框架,探究算法设计的精妙,以及如何将这些理论知识转化为高效、健壮的软件解决方案。 第一部分:构建坚实的计算思维基石 成功的软件开发始于清晰的思维。本部分将带领读者从抽象层面理解计算的本质,而非仅仅停留在语法层面。 第一章:什么是计算思维? 计算思维(Computational Thinking)是运用计算机科学的基本概念进行问题分析、设计系统和理解人类行为的过程。我们首先会深入剖析计算思维的四大核心要素:分解(Decomposition)、模式识别(Pattern Recognition)、抽象(Abstraction)和算法设计(Algorithm Design)。通过大量的实例,如交通流量优化、大型项目管理等,展示这些思维工具如何在非计算机领域发挥作用。我们将探讨如何将一个复杂、模糊的问题,一步步拆解成计算机可以理解和执行的离散步骤。 第二章:数据结构——信息的组织艺术 数据结构是程序的骨架,其选择直接决定了程序的性能和可维护性。本章将对基础和高级数据结构进行详尽的阐述。 基础结构的回顾与深化: 数组、链表(单向、双向、循环)、栈与队列。我们将不仅仅停留在结构定义,而是深入探讨内存分配、指针操作的底层机制,以及在不同应用场景(如函数调用栈、缓冲区管理)中的实际表现。 树形结构的应用与优化: 二叉树、平衡树(AVL树与红黑树的原理与旋转机制)、B树及其在数据库索引中的关键作用。重点分析平衡机制如何保证查询效率的对数时间复杂度。 图论基础: 图的表示方法(邻接矩阵与邻接表)及其适用性。对图的遍历算法(深度优先搜索DFS与广度优先搜索BFS)进行细致对比,并引入其在网络分析、社交关系建模中的应用潜力。 散列表(哈希表)的原理与冲突解决: 深入探讨散列函数的构造、拉链法与开放寻址法的优缺点,以及如何处理和最小化碰撞对性能的影响。 第二部分:算法设计与性能分析 算法是解决问题的精确步骤,而性能分析则是衡量解决方案好坏的标尺。本部分是本书的核心,专注于算法的实现哲学和严谨的数学分析。 第三章:算法的效率度量与渐近分析 在讨论具体算法之前,理解如何量化其效率至关重要。本章全面介绍大O表示法(Big O Notation)、$Omega$(Omega)和$Theta$(Theta)符号,用于描述算法在最坏、最好和平均情况下的时间复杂度和空间复杂度。我们将通过实例演示,如何计算嵌套循环、递归调用的复杂度,并强调在实际工程中,理解常数因子和低阶项的重要性。 第四章:核心搜索与排序算法 排序与搜索是几乎所有计算任务的基础操作。 经典排序算法的深入剖析: 冒泡排序、插入排序、选择排序的直观理解。重点攻克时间复杂度为$O(N log N)$的进阶算法——归并排序(Mergesort)和快速排序(Quicksort)。对于快速排序,我们将详述“分区”策略(如Lomuto和Hoare分区方案)的选择对性能波动的实际影响。 高级搜索技术: 二分查找的严谨实现与边界条件的处理。 第五章:算法设计范式 本章系统介绍解决复杂问题的几种主流设计哲学。 分治法(Divide and Conquer): 经典案例如大整数乘法(Karatsuba算法简介)和Strassen矩阵乘法,展示如何通过将问题分解到足够小后再合并结果来优化效率。 贪心算法(Greedy Algorithms): 讲解贪心选择的原则,并分析何时贪心策略能保证全局最优(如霍夫曼编码、最小生成树的Prim和Kruskal算法)。 动态规划(Dynamic Programming, DP): DP是本书的难点与重点。我们将从重叠子问题和最优子结构两个核心特征入手,引导读者建立状态转移方程。通过背包问题(0/1和完全背包)、最长公共子序列等经典案例,系统梳理自底向上(Tabulation)和自顶向下(Memoization)两种实现方式的优劣。 第六章:图算法的进阶应用 将图论知识与实际问题相结合,解决更复杂的路径规划和网络流问题。 最短路径问题: 详细讲解Dijkstra算法(处理非负权边)的实现细节,以及Bellman-Ford算法在处理负权边和检测负权环时的应用。 最小生成树(MST): 再次深入Kruskal和Prim算法,并从数学上证明它们的正确性。 网络流基础: 介绍最大流最小割定理的直观理解,以及Ford-Fulkerson算法的迭代思想。 第三部分:面向工程的算法实践 理论知识必须与工程实践相结合才能发挥价值。本部分探讨算法在真实世界中的工程挑战。 第七章:递归、迭代与回溯法 递归是表达许多算法的优雅方式,但如果不加以控制,可能导致栈溢出。 递归的本质与尾递归优化: 分析递归的执行栈模型。 回溯法(Backtracking): 作为DFS在搜索空间中的一种应用,详细讲解如何通过剪枝(Pruning)技术有效减少不必要的搜索分支,以解决如八皇后问题、数独求解等组合优化问题。 第八章:高级主题前瞻 本章对一些前沿和特定领域算法进行简要介绍,以激发读者的进一步探索兴趣。 字符串匹配算法: KMP算法如何通过构建前缀函数来避免不必要的回溯,实现线性时间复杂度的搜索。 NP完全性简介: 概述P、NP和NPC的概念,理解许多实际问题(如旅行商问题)的计算难度本质,以及在遇到这类问题时,应转向近似算法或启发式算法的工程决策。 并行计算模型中的算法考量: 初步探讨如何设计算法以适应多核处理器环境,理解同步与锁的引入对算法性能的潜在影响。 本书的特点: 本书的编写注重逻辑的严密性和概念的清晰度。我们避免使用过于晦涩的行话,而是通过大量的伪代码和数学推导相结合的方式,确保读者不仅“知道”某个算法是什么,更能“理解”它为什么有效,以及在何种条件下表现最佳。每一个算法的介绍都伴随着其复杂度的严格证明,培养读者对程序性能的量化分析能力。本书是为渴望深入理解软件内在逻辑,追求代码效率和健壮性的工程师、计算机科学专业的学生以及技术爱好者量身打造的思维工具书。掌握了这些基础,读者将能够以更高级别的抽象能力去面对任何复杂的编程挑战,无论是构建高性能系统还是设计创新的解决方案。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有